Student Health Policy

The policy is issued by Harel Insurance Company Ltd., Israel’s largest health insurer.

The service is through top contracted English- speaking doctors and clinics and there is no deductible or co-pay (In other words, no need to pay and claim back home).

Cover is comprehensive and backed by a 24 hour English speaking customer service.

 

We recommend the Harel Insurance plan for anyone staying for up to one year in Israel. This is an inexpensive and comprehensive short-term local policy offering private coverage, including hospitalization, medication, general doctors and specialists. There is an excellent list of contracted English-speaking doctors and there is no deductible / excess for medical services. This plan does not include maternity cover.

Question: If I or my parents keep my U.S. or overseas insurance policy running, do I really need this?

Answer: The advantage of local policies lies in the fact that everything is covered in Israel without any cash outlay. There is no need to pay and claim back home, and there is no excess or co-payment – all medical services are billed directly to the insurance company.

Exclusions to this cover are:

  • Pre-existing or chronic conditions (e.g. asthma, Krohn’s disease, diabetes)
  • Well-care, routine check-ups
  • Pregnancy
  • Injuries caused due to alcohol or drugs
  • Self inflicted injuries
  • Skiing, extreme sports
  • Emotional / Psychological conditions

N.B. The full policy conditions are as they appear in the Harel Tour and Care policy (available on request).
